Harmony Tech Inc. is seeking a Software Test Engineer to support a federal government application modernization program. The successful candidate will be responsible for ensuring software quality, reliability, usability, and performance through comprehensive testing strategies and automation practices.
Position is based in Huntsville, AL. U.S. Citizenship and the ability to obtain and maintain a Public Trust clearance are required.
Key Responsibilities- Design, develop, and execute test plans, test cases, and test scripts.
- Perform functional, integration, regression, and user acceptance testing.
- Identify, document, and track software defects through resolution.
- Collaborate closely with developers to troubleshoot and resolve issues.
- Develop automated testing solutions and integrate them into CI/CD pipelines.
- Participate in requirements reviews and provide feedback on testability.
- Validate system functionality, performance, and reliability.
- Monitor testing progress and provide status updates to project stakeholders.
- Document testing procedures and ensure compliance with quality standards.
